Uniblock vs Chainstack: RPC Routing Showdown

Uniblock vs Chainstack: RPC Routing Showdown

Uniblock vs Chainstack: RPC Routing Showdown

In the rapidly evolving world of Web3 infrastructure, Remote Procedure Call (RPC) routing plays a critical role in ensuring blockchain applications remain fast, reliable, and cost-effective. As developers and enterprises seek the best RPC solutions, two major players—Uniblock and Chainstack—stand out for their innovative approaches to RPC routing. This article dives deep into a comprehensive comparison of Uniblock and Chainstack, focusing on their RPC routing capabilities, reliability, scalability, and cost optimization strategies.

Understanding RPC Routing in Blockchain

Before comparing Uniblock and Chainstack, it’s essential to understand what RPC routing entails. RPC is a protocol that allows blockchain applications to communicate with nodes by sending requests and receiving responses. Efficient RPC routing ensures these requests are directed to the most optimal node or provider, minimizing latency and avoiding downtime.

RPC auto-routing, a feature both Uniblock and Chainstack emphasize, automatically directs traffic across multiple RPC providers. This approach enhances reliability by providing failover options and load balancing, which are crucial for maintaining uninterrupted service in decentralized applications (dApps). The ability to seamlessly switch between providers not only enhances performance but also allows developers to optimize their applications based on real-time network conditions, ensuring that users experience the best possible interaction with the blockchain.

Why RPC Routing Matters for Web3 Projects

RPC routing is not just a technical convenience; it is foundational to the user experience and operational success of Web3 projects. Downtime or latency spikes caused by a single RPC provider failure can result in lost transactions, frustrated users, and financial losses. Multi-provider RPC routing, which both platforms support, mitigates these risks by distributing requests intelligently across several providers. This capability is particularly vital in high-traffic scenarios, where the demand for blockchain interactions can surge unexpectedly, such as during token launches or significant market events. By leveraging multiple RPC endpoints, developers can ensure that their applications remain responsive and reliable, even under pressure.

Moreover, the implications of effective RPC routing extend beyond just performance metrics. They also play a critical role in enhancing security and decentralization, two core principles of blockchain technology. By diversifying the RPC providers used, Web3 projects can reduce their reliance on any single entity, thereby minimizing the risk of centralized points of failure or attack. This not only aligns with the ethos of decentralization but also builds trust with users who are increasingly aware of the importance of security in the digital landscape. As such, understanding and implementing robust RPC routing strategies is essential for any developer aiming to create resilient and user-friendly blockchain applications.

Uniblock: A Multi-Provider RPC Aggregator

Uniblock has positioned itself as a leading RPC aggregator, focusing on multi-provider routing to optimize reliability and cost. By integrating multiple RPC endpoints into a single unified endpoint, Uniblock offers developers seamless access to diverse blockchain networks without managing multiple connections manually.

Key Features and Strengths

  • Advanced Auto-Routing: Uniblock’s auto-routing technology dynamically selects the best RPC provider based on latency, availability, and cost, ensuring minimal downtime and optimal performance.
  • Failover and Load Balancing: Unlike traditional single-provider setups, Uniblock automatically reroutes traffic during outages and balances load to prevent bottlenecks.
  • Cost Optimization: By intelligently routing requests to the most cost-effective providers, Uniblock can reduce RPC costs by up to 40%, a significant advantage for startups and scaling projects.
  • Multi-Cloud and Multi-Region Support: Uniblock leverages multi-cloud infrastructure and multi-region RPC routing to reduce latency and increase redundancy, a feature increasingly important for global dApps.

Real-World Impact

Many Web3 applications using Uniblock have reported improved uptime and reduced latency, directly translating to enhanced user experiences. The platform’s multi-provider approach also shields developers from the hidden risks of single RPC provider dependence, such as sudden outages or price hikes.

Chainstack: Simplified Blockchain Infrastructure

Chainstack offers a comprehensive blockchain infrastructure platform that includes managed RPC nodes, node deployment, and API access. It emphasizes ease of use and scalability, catering to enterprises and developers who want to deploy and manage blockchain nodes without deep infrastructure expertise.

Key Features and Strengths

  • Managed Node Services: Chainstack provides fully managed nodes across multiple blockchains, allowing users to focus on development rather than infrastructure maintenance.
  • RPC Endpoint Access: Users receive dedicated RPC endpoints with high throughput and low latency, optimized for production workloads.
  • Scalability and Enterprise Focus: Chainstack supports scaling from development to enterprise-grade applications, with features like role-based access control and advanced monitoring.
  • Multi-Cloud Deployment: Chainstack supports deployment across major cloud providers, offering flexibility and regional redundancy.

RPC Routing Approach

While Chainstack excels in managed node services, its RPC routing capabilities are more traditional compared to Uniblock’s aggregator model. Chainstack primarily offers dedicated RPC endpoints rather than multi-provider routing, which means users may need to implement their own failover or load balancing strategies if high availability is critical.

Uniblock vs Chainstack: Head-to-Head Comparison

Reliability and Uptime

Uniblock’s multi-provider RPC routing inherently offers higher reliability through automatic failover and load balancing. This redundancy reduces the risk of downtime, a crucial factor for dApps that require constant availability.

Chainstack’s managed nodes provide reliable RPC endpoints, but without built-in multi-provider routing, users may face single points of failure unless they deploy additional infrastructure or integrate third-party routing solutions.

Performance and Latency

Both platforms optimize for low latency; however, Uniblock’s multi-region routing further reduces latency by directing requests to the closest or fastest available provider. This is especially beneficial for global applications.

Chainstack’s cloud deployments across various regions help reduce latency, but without automatic routing between multiple providers, performance optimization is less dynamic.

Cost Efficiency

Uniblock’s intelligent routing to the cheapest RPC providers can significantly reduce costs, making it attractive for projects with tight budgets or high API call volumes.

Chainstack’s pricing is competitive for managed node services, but users pay for dedicated resources, which may lead to higher costs at scale compared to multi-provider aggregation.

Ease of Use and Integration

Chainstack’s user-friendly interface and managed services simplify node deployment and RPC access, ideal for teams wanting minimal operational overhead.

Uniblock requires some initial setup to integrate multiple RPC providers but offers comprehensive API orchestration tools that streamline ongoing management.

Which RPC Routing Solution is Right for Your Project?

Choosing between Uniblock and Chainstack depends largely on your project’s priorities:

  • If reliability and uptime are paramount, Uniblock’s multi-provider auto-routing offers superior failover and load balancing capabilities.
  • If you need managed node services with simplified deployment, Chainstack’s platform provides an excellent balance of ease and scalability.
  • For cost-conscious projects, Uniblock’s cost optimization through multi-provider routing can deliver significant savings.
  • For enterprises requiring granular control and monitoring, Chainstack’s enterprise features and cloud flexibility may be more suitable.

The Future of RPC Routing: Multi-Provider and Multi-Cloud Integration

Industry trends indicate that multi-provider RPC routing, combined with multi-cloud and multi-region infrastructure, is becoming the new standard for Web3 reliability and scalability. Platforms like Uniblock are pioneering this approach, while others like Chainstack continue to innovate in managed node services and cloud deployments.

Google’s Multi-Cloud Proxy (MCP) technology, for example, is gaining traction as a means to orchestrate API calls across multiple cloud providers, further enhancing redundancy and reducing latency. Integrating such technologies with RPC routing solutions will be critical for the next generation of blockchain infrastructure.

Conclusion

Both Uniblock and Chainstack offer compelling solutions for blockchain RPC access, but their approaches differ significantly. Uniblock’s multi-provider RPC aggregator excels in reliability, cost optimization, and latency reduction through intelligent routing. Chainstack shines in providing managed node services with a focus on ease of use and enterprise scalability.

For developers and enterprises aiming to build resilient, high-performance Web3 applications, understanding these differences is key to selecting the right RPC routing solution. As blockchain infrastructure continues to mature, leveraging multi-provider routing and multi-cloud strategies will be essential to meet the demands of a decentralized future.

Ready to elevate your Web3 project with unparalleled reliability, reduced latency, and cost savings? Join over 2,000 developers across 100+ chains who are already harnessing the power of Uniblock's Web3 infrastructure orchestration platform. Say goodbye to vendor lock-in and manual management of decentralized infrastructure. Start building with Uniblock today and scale your dApps, tooling, or analytics with confidence.